Silicon Nitride Bearing Balls in Chemical Pump Systems: Corrosion Resistance and Long-Term Stability
Chemical processing pumps operate in harsh environments with corrosive liquids, high temperatures, and variable loads. Bearings in these pumps must resist chemical attack while maintaining dimensional stability and low friction. Silicon Nitride Bearing Balls are increasingly adopted in hybrid bearing configurations to meet these demands.

Silicon Nitride Bearing Balls in Semiconductor Manufacturing Equipment: Precision and Contamination Control
Semiconductor fabrication requires ultra-precision motion systems with minimal vibration, high repeatability, and clean operation. Bearings are critical in wafer handling robots, lithography stages, and CMP (Chemical Mechanical Planarization) tools. Silicon Nitride Bearing Balls are increasingly used in hybrid bearings to meet these stringent requirements.

Silicon Nitride Bearing Balls for Wind Turbine Systems: Managing Electrical and Mechanical Stress
Wind turbines operate continuously under fluctuating loads, varying speeds, and challenging environmental conditions. Bearings within generators and pitch control systems must endure both mechanical stress and electrical exposure. Silicon Nitride Bearing Balls are increasingly used in hybrid configurations to enhance operational durability.
